OpenRouter is the open AI routing and infrastructure layer that enterprises use to access, manage, and optimize the best large language models across providers. The Director of Growth Marketing will own the self-serve growth engine, driving revenue through effective marketing strategies and partnerships, while managing a significant paid budget.
Responsibilities:
- Own self-serve revenue growth: build and run the marketing engine that reaches developers at scale, moves them from first touch to signup, first credit purchase, and expanding usage
- Plan and buy paid media across channels developers respect: search, social, newsletter and podcast/creator sponsorships, audio, OOH, and event sponsorships, spanning awareness and direct response. You own the budget and the agency/vendor bench
- Own the AEO/SEO roadmap for openrouter.ai: classic organic search plus answer-engine visibility,executing with content, engineering, and outside specialists
- Run conversion optimization on key pages and flows (homepage, model pages, pricing, signup, credit purchase) in partnership with product and engineering, on a standing experimentation cadence
- Own measurement for all paid activity: attribution design, incrementality and holdout testing, channel reporting, and the quarterly forecasting and planning cycle for the paid budget
- Support enterprise demand gen as an execution and thought partner: MQL/MQA generation programs and the measurement connecting marketing touches to pipeline
Requirements:
- 8+ years in growth or performance marketing, including meaningful time at a developer tools, API-first, or technical B2B SaaS company
- You've been directly accountable for self-serve or usage-based revenue (signup, activation, and spend) as your primary metric
- You've owned an annual multi-channel paid budget of $5M+, or scaled a program from seven figures into that range, and can walk through your CAC, payback math, and the channels you killed
- Hands-on with the measurement stack: product analytics (PostHog, GA4, Hex, or similar), attribution design, and at least one incrementality or holdout test you designed yourself
- You've owned or directed SEO for a technical product, and you have a working point of view on AEO: what changes when the search result is a ChatGPT answer
- You've built and run CRO/experimentation programs with real statistical discipline: hypothesis, test design, readout, decision
- Player/coach: comfortable executing solo today and building the function (agencies, contractors, eventual hires) as it scales
- You've marketed to AI engineers specifically, or you've built something against an LLM API yourself (bonus if it was through OpenRouter)
- Brand campaign experience: OOH, audio, or major sponsorships, measured with brand-lift studies or geo holdouts
- Demand gen or ABM experience feeding an enterprise sales motion
- Time inside a consumption-pricing business (Twilio, Datadog, Vercel-style) where marketing was judged on usage rather than lead volume
